What You’ll Need

Gather these supplies before you start:

  • Ribbon (2-4 inches wide works best; wired ribbon holds shape well)
  • Scissors
  • Floral wire or pipe cleaners (for securing the bow)
  • Ruler or measuring tape (optional)

Step-by-Step Guide to Making a Big Holiday Bow

Step 1: Measure and cut your ribbon. For a full bow, aim for about 3 feet per loop (adjust for size).

Step 2: Create loops by folding the ribbon back and forth, pinching at the center. Think “accordion style”—the more loops, the fluffier the bow!

Step 3: Secure the center tightly with floral wire or a pipe cleaner. Twist it to lock everything in place.

Step 4: Fluff and adjust the loops by pulling them outward in layers. Pro tip: Angle them slightly for dimension.

Step 5: Trim the ends of the ribbon diagonally or into “V” shapes for a polished look.

Creative Variations

Double-Ribbon Bow: Layer two contrasting ribbons for extra pizzazz.

Pom-Pom Bow: Make smaller, tighter loops for a rounded, whimsical effect.

Add-ons: Tuck in sprigs of holly, pinecones, or ornaments for a 3D wow factor.

Common Questions

Q: How do I keep my bow from drooping?
Use wired ribbon or gently curl the ends with scissors (like gift-wrapping ribbon).

Q: Can I reuse my bow?
Absolutely! Store it flat or hang it to maintain its shape.
